How much do no experience coding jobs pay per hour?

As of May 29, 2026, the average hourly pay for no experience coding in Virginia is $32.74,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$24.81 and $39.57 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are 'No Experience Coding' jobs?

'No Experience Coding' jobs are entry-level positions in the tech industry that do not require previous professional coding experience. These roles are designed for beginners who may have learned coding through self-study, bootcamps, or coursework but have not yet worked in a formal programming role. Common job titles include junior developer, coding intern, or support roles in software teams. These positions often provide on-the-job training and mentorship to help newcomers build their skills. They are ideal for individuals looking to start a career in technology without prior work experience in coding.

What You'll Do
  • Review charge tickets, progress notes, and operative reports to assign accurate CPT, ICD-10, and HCPCS codes
  • Analyze and correct denied claims requiring coding review across multiple specialties
  • Collaborate with billing and coding teams to ensure clean claims and timely reimbursement
  • Participate in month-end closing processes, including required blackout periods
    (Extended hours or weekend shifts may be required during the last week of the month)
  • Maintain required annual AAPC CEUs
  • Assist with special projects as assigned
